Time Change, Dogs, and the Fear of Judgement In this episode, I dive deep into three things that mess with my mental and physical well-being: the dreaded time change, my irrational fear of dogs, and the constant anxiety of being judged. Whether it's the toll daylight saving time takes on my body, the fear of being around dogs that I've never been able to shake, or the pressure of always feeling under a microscope, I talk about how these experiences affect my life. It’s a raw and honest discussion on how we cope with things that don't fit into societal expectations and how we can start embracing our quirks—judgments and all. If you’ve ever felt like you don’t quite fit in, this one's for you.
